I know that the live view (http://www.arillas.com/web-cam/live)  it has been very difficult this year, there are several facts that make live streaming almost imposible .
The internet speed has gone really slow as the national internet provider otenet  has been offering broadband conections to everyone in order to expand their sales but the capacity, speed and bandwith has not been upgrated .
The result is that we are paying for 24mbs  but we are all getting 1 or 2  mbs  some lucky ones can get up to 4 or 6   BUT the upload speed has always been  not more that 400kbs ....
that makes livestreaming not so easy.

I have managd to compromise with some small amount of speed and fixed a script that you can view live images .
